Taro Logo

Front End Software Engineer, Slackforce (Senior/Lead/Staff)

Global leader in CRM software and enterprise cloud computing solutions
$172,000 - $334,600
Frontend
Staff Software Engineer
In-Person
5,000+ Employees
7+ years of experience
Enterprise SaaS

Job Description

The Slackforce team at Salesforce is seeking Senior and Staff Frontend Engineers to lead the development of high-impact, cross-platform experiences between Slack and Salesforce. This role focuses on building the integration that brings Salesforce data and workflows directly into Slack, creating seamless connectivity between two of the world's most widely used platforms. The team's work is crucial for enterprise collaboration, serving millions of users worldwide. Slack's impressive scale includes delivering 300k+ messages per second, serving 77% of Fortune 100 companies, and operating in 150+ countries with 200k+ paid customers. The role requires expertise in frontend technologies, particularly TypeScript, Redux, and React, along with strong UX sensibilities and system design capabilities. The position offers the opportunity to work on significant features that impact millions of users while collaborating with cross-functional teams. Salesforce provides a positive, diverse, and supportive culture, seeking curious and inventive individuals who strive for continuous improvement. The role combines technical excellence with mentorship opportunities and system architecture responsibilities, making it ideal for experienced frontend engineers looking to make a substantial impact in enterprise software.

Last updated 7 hours ago

Responsibilities For Front End Software Engineer, Slackforce (Senior/Lead/Staff)

  • Brainstorm with Product Managers, Designers, Backend, and Frontend Engineers to conceptualize and build new features
  • Produce high-quality results by contributing to team projects with significant business impact
  • Own team features or systems and define their long-term health
  • Assist support team and operations team in triaging and resolving production issues
  • Mentor other engineers and deeply review code
  • Improve engineering standards, tooling, and processes

Requirements For Front End Software Engineer, Slackforce (Senior/Lead/Staff)

TypeScript
React
  • 7+ years of experience writing client-side applications
  • Recent experience with Typescript, Redux and React
  • Expertise in building complex layouts with CSS and HTML
  • Experience building and debugging complex systems in a team environment
  • Experience with modern browser technologies
  • Strong UX and design sensibilities
  • Strong communication skills, positive attitude, and empathy
  • Self-awareness and desire to continually improve
  • A related technical degree required

Related Jobs

Lead Front End UI Engineer, Agentic Commerce

Lead Front End UI Engineer position at Salesforce's Commerce Cloud team, focusing on AI-powered commerce experiences with React and JavaScript expertise required.

Staff Software Engineer - Dashboards

Staff Software Engineer position at Datadog focusing on leading the Dashboards team to build and improve core visualization and monitoring capabilities.

Senior/Staff Software Engineer, Frontend

Senior/Staff Frontend Software Engineer role at Ambrook, building financial infrastructure for agricultural businesses with React, TypeScript, and Next.js

Staff Software Engineer, Fullstack

Staff Software Engineer, Fullstack position at Oscar Health focusing on building reliable healthcare applications with frontend expertise required.

Software Engineer, Full-Stack (8+ years of experience)

Full-Stack Software Engineer position at Mirage, building AI-powered video creation tools, offering $270K-$350K plus equity, located in NYC.